Output 59beda8c9710d24f889673149cb2a3e0c3ef39b370cf790ffe5909b897cb4226:5
- value
- 22587694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e05143b2f0dcc5cc1532b4d4e825f7c3859c80e OP_EQUAL
- address
- MLr6GZrCKbEbuchoQg8oWsxXmLazDYgQPM
- transaction
- 59beda8c9710d24f889673149cb2a3e0c3ef39b370cf790ffe5909b897cb4226
- spent
- true